网站设计和用户体验越来越受到重视。导航动画作为网站界面设计的重要组成部分,不仅能够提升网站的视觉效果,还能增强用户操作的便捷性。本文将深入探讨导航动画的CSS实现方法,分析其在网页设计中的应用价值,并探讨如何通过CSS技术实现导航动画的艺术与功能完美融合。
一、导航动画的CSS实现原理
1. CSS3动画概述
CSS3动画技术是近年来网页设计中的一项重要技术,它通过CSS3的`@keyframes`规则实现元素的动画效果。动画可以分为帧动画和关键帧动画两种类型。帧动画通过连续的图片来模拟动画效果,而关键帧动画则通过定义动画过程中的关键帧来实现平滑的动画效果。
2. 导航动画的CSS实现
导航动画的CSS实现主要依赖于以下几个关键属性:
(1)`transform`:通过改变元素的平移、缩放、旋转等属性来实现动画效果。
(2)`transition`:实现元素的平滑过渡效果。
(3)`animation`:通过定义动画的名称、时长、延迟、次数等属性来实现动画效果。
二、导航动画在网页设计中的应用价值
1. 提升视觉效果
导航动画通过丰富的视觉元素和动态效果,能够吸引用户的注意力,提升网站的视觉效果。在众多网站中,独特的导航动画设计能够使网站脱颖而出,给用户留下深刻印象。
2. 增强用户体验
导航动画可以引导用户了解网站结构和功能,提高用户操作的便捷性。例如,通过动画效果展示不同导航菜单的子菜单,使用户能够快速找到所需内容。
3. 提高网站的专业度
优秀的导航动画设计体现了网站设计者的专业素养,能够提升网站的整体品质。在竞争激烈的互联网市场中,具有较高专业度的网站更容易获得用户的信任和支持。
三、导航动画的艺术与功能完美融合
1. 创意动画设计
在导航动画设计中,创意至关重要。设计师应结合网站主题和用户需求,巧妙运用CSS技术,打造出具有独特风格的导航动画。以下是一些创意动画设计的技巧:
(1)利用色彩搭配:通过丰富的色彩搭配,使导航动画更具视觉冲击力。
(2)巧妙运用形状:运用形状变化,使导航动画更具趣味性。
(3)融入文化元素:结合我国传统文化元素,展现网站特色。
2. 功能性设计
导航动画不仅要注重视觉效果,还要具备良好的功能性。以下是一些功能性设计的建议:
(1)简化动画效果:避免过于复杂的动画,以免影响页面加载速度。
(2)适应不同设备:确保导航动画在不同设备上均能正常显示。
(3)易于操作:简化用户操作,使导航动画更加便捷。
导航动画作为网页设计的重要组成部分,在提升网站视觉效果、增强用户体验、提高网站专业度等方面具有重要作用。通过CSS技术实现导航动画的艺术与功能完美融合,可以使网站更具吸引力。设计师应不断探索和创新,为用户提供更加优质的导航动画体验。
参考文献:
[1] 张晓东,李明. CSS3动画技术及其应用[J]. 电脑知识与技术,2016,12(10):24-27.
[2] 王磊,陈曦. 基于CSS3的导航动画设计与应用[J]. 计算机技术与发展,2017,27(5):1-4.
[3] 邓丽,陈丹. CSS3动画技术在网页设计中的应用[J]. 电脑知识与技术,2015,11(23):1-4.